I'm thinking the "team" needs a character with an energy projection power. None of the current "members" have that kind of power.
You've got the telepath (Matt). The precog (Isaac). The time manipulator (Hiro, which may make Isaac expendable and Tim Kring has pretty much admitted that one of the current "heroes" is going to be killed by season's end). The flyer (Nathan). The mimic (Peter). The strong one (Niki, though her strength seems to come with a majorly bad attitude). The intangible one (D.L.). And the invulernable one (Claire). And with Micah, now you've got the technology manipulator.
Yeah, they need somebody with an energy projection power.

My predictions:
a. Now that the "bad guys" have the pre-cog, they'll continually feed him more drugs and use him to glimpse the future. I figure this is the only way to utilize his shows in the power without justifying drug use. Also, this will make the bad guys seem more bad, at least in the beginning.
b. The radioactive man will be the key to the explosion. His death will release the bomb. The only way to stop this, of course, is to prevent his death. At some point he'll be too dangerous to get close to and "diffuse"... unless of course you have the power of regeneration to protect you. Or you're a medical nurse who could pull that power and use it to save him without succumbing to radiation poisoning.
c. The one to die will be the mother, Niki. If her story follows the story of Stephanie Maas/Critical Maas, who she is quite obviously modeled after, her good side will sacrifice herself (and her bad side too) to save someone/someones/the world from her evil side. Guilt will play a huge factor and it will be ubertragic since we know her son and husband.
d. The technopath and his dad will become integral in getting the radioactive guy out of jail. The irony of the dad breaking back into jail will not be lost on the writers.
